Rockwood Suspicious Male Incident Solved

(VILLAGE OF ROCKWOOD, ON) On Saturday, February 2, 2013 a Rockwood man contacted Wellington County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) after reading an article in the local paper about a man that allegedly approached a group of boys that were playing in Valentino Park. The OPP were seeking the public’s assistance in locating this male.

As a result of the new information received from the caller the investigation has now concluded and police are satisfied with the identity of the man and the circumstances surrounding the alleged incident. There is no cause for concern and no charges will be laid.

Wellington County OPP would like to thank the citizens and the media that assisted with this investigation.
